Even a ghost hunter like Rosie Herpin couldn't have foreseen the fateful meeting between two mourners that has brought her so intimately close to the notorious and seductive Devlin de Vincent. Everyone in New Orleans knows he's heir to a dark family curse that both frightens and enthralls. To the locals, Devlin is the devil. To Rosie, he's a man who's stoking her wildest fantasies. When a brutal attack on her friend is linked to the de Vincents, he becomes a mystery she may be risking her life to solve. Devlin knows what he wants from this sexy and adventurous woman. But what does Rosie want from him? It's a question that becomes more pressing - and more dangerous - when he suspects her of prying into the shadows of his past. Now, the legends surrounding the de Vincents may not be myths at all. But if she's to discover the truth, she must follow them straight into the arms of the man she can't resist - the handsome devil himself.

#1 New York Times and #1 international bestselling author Jennifer L. Armentrout lives in Shepherdstown, West Virginia. When she’s not hard at work writing, she spends her time reading, watching really bad zombie movies, pretending to write, and hanging out with her husband and their dogs, alpacas, goats, and sheep. In early 2015, Jennifer was diagnosed with retinitis pigmentosa, a group of rare genetic disorders. Due to this diagnosis, educating people on the varying degrees of blindness has become of passion of hers, right alongside writing, which she plans to do as long as she can. Jennifer has been nominated and won numerous awards for her young adult and adult fiction.
